A body was recovered in the English Channel just days after Border Force officials were warned they may be breaking the law unless those migrants crossing to UK shores ‘consent’ to having their boats turned around.
Sussex Police said the body of a man was recovered by Coastguard officials in the mid-English channel on Saturday afternoon and brought to Eastbourne as officers work to ID the victim.
It follows the death of a 27-year-old man aboard a boat carrying 40 people in August – who was airlifted to hospital after a huge air and sea rescue operation in the Channel.
